(INVA) reported a GAAP loss per share of -$0.05 for the first quarter of fiscal 2026, significantly missing the consensus estimate of $0.3978 and reflecting a negative surprise of 112.57%. Revenue figures were not provided in the report, leaving investors to rely solely on the earnings per share miss as the primary quarterly data point. Despite the substantial EPS disappointment, the stock closed up 1.17% on the day of the release, suggesting that market participants may have already priced in weaker performance or were focusing on longer-term catalysts.

The Q1 2026 loss per share of $0.05 marks a sharp reversal from the positive earnings that analysts had anticipated. Innoviva’s business model relies heavily on royalty revenue from partnered respiratory products such as RELVAR/BREO ELLIPTA (fluticasone furoate/vilanterol) and ANORO ELLIPTA (umeclidinium/vilanterol), as well as from its infectious disease portfolio through La Jolla Pharmaceutical Company (acquired in 2022). The earnings miss may reflect higher research and development expenditures as the company advances its pipeline candidates, including antibiotics for drug-resistant infections and novel respiratory therapies. Additionally, royalty income could have been affected by seasonal fluctuations in respiratory drug sales or changes in inventory levels by the collaboration partner. Without reported revenue numbers, it is difficult to pinpoint the exact source of the earnings shortfall, but the combination of operating expenses and lower-than-expected royalty receipts likely contributed to the GAAP loss. The company’s operational focus on cost management and pipeline progression remains a key area to watch in upcoming filings. Innoviva has not issued explicit financial guidance for the remainder of fiscal 2026; however, management’s strategic priorities include expanding the infectious disease pipeline through ongoing clinical trials and securing regulatory approvals for new indications. The company also expects to maintain its core respiratory royalty stream, though this revenue may face headwinds from generic competition or payer pricing pressures. Given the Q1 miss, Innoviva may need to reassess its spending levels or push for higher-margin product launches to restore profitability. Risk factors include the extended timeline for antibiotic drug development, potential delays in clinical trial enrollment, and the volatility of royalty income tied to partner sales performance. Additionally, the company’s balance sheet—supported by royalty-backed financing arrangements—could be impacted if cash flows weaken further. Investors should watch for any forward-looking statements in the company’s 10-Q filing or subsequent investor calls, which may provide clarity on cost-cutting measures or revised expectations for the full year. The stock’s 1.17% gain on earnings day, despite a 112.57% EPS miss, indicates that the market may have been prepared for a negative result or is focusing on non-financial catalysts such as pipeline milestones. Some analysts might view the quarterly loss as temporary and specific to one-time charges or investment in future growth, though no official analyst revisions have been reported. The lack of revenue disclosure could be a point of frustration for investors seeking transparency; future filings are expected to include a full income statement. Key areas to monitor next include the company’s progress on its pivotal antibiotic trials for infections caused by multidrug-resistant bacteria, the sustainability of royalty income from GlaxoSmithKline’s respiratory product sales, and any updates on share repurchase or dividend policy. Without clear revenue trends, the market may continue to assign a higher risk premium to Innoviva’s shares, but the modest stock bounce suggests that long-term holders remain cautiously optimistic.
